Molecular formula of solid crystalline oxalic acid: H2C2O4, 2H2O. Its Molecular Wt. 126. Hence, to prepare 250 ml M/20 oxalic acid solution 126*250/(20*1000) = 1.575 gram of oxalic acid is to be dissolved in water in a 250 ml volumetric flask.

1. Preparation of m/20 oxalic acid:

1. Take a clean and dry Volumetric flask.

2. Weigh 1.575 gram of Oxalic acid.

3. Add a few ml of distilled water in it and stir.

4. Make the Volume up to 250ml with Distilled water.
